## Account Recovery — Tilecache Prefetcher

If your plugin's service account for the Tilecache map-tile prefetcher is locked out, prefetch jobs will queue indefinitely. Drain the queue, then initiate account recovery from the plugin console. Recovery re-issues credentials from the Atlas vault, which must be unsealed. Enter the recovery passphrase below to complete the unseal.

unlock words, bawef-kahap: sorax-sorir-quenys-aldok

QUARTERLY PLANNING NOTE — Regional Sales Review

For the incoming director of the Meridane territory at Calloway Instruments. Sales for the past quarter closed 6% above plan, led by the Fennbrook and Ildery branches. The Southmoor branch underperformed for the third consecutive quarter and is flagged for a structured review in week four. Pipeline coverage sits at 2.3x, adequate but thinner than last year. Pricing discipline held across all major accounts. Context on forthcoming territory decisions appears in the confidential note below.

internal memo for hahip-tawip: Wenmirox Freight is in early talks to buy Zorixek Partners for about $366.8 million. The Istir launch date is October 9, and nothing goes to the press before then. Legal wants the Juloxix Partners term sheet countersigned before January 11.

We finished the color-contrast audit of the Lanternview partner dashboard. Most components pass, but the secondary buttons and the muted chart labels fall below the 4.5:1 threshold; fixes are staged in the `contrast-remediation` branch. Before approving, please run the automated checker against the staging build so you can confirm the before/after scores yourselves. The checker's report endpoint requires authentication, and we've provisioned a reviewer-scoped credential for this purpose. Authenticate your requests with the bearer token below.

login token, tagef-tagep: eyJhbGciOiJIUzI1NiIsInR5cCI6IkpXVCJ9.eyJzdWIiOiIBXyeYEoalzIn0.6TI7VhOJMHm9